Job description

Work with operations to “right-size” resources (craft fab shop and field hours, professional staffing, margin, etc.) included in the final estimate to match the project build plan Work with operations and the project analytics team to improve the accuracy and constancy of resource and margin planning. Reviewing and comprehending technical and administrative documents such as Change Orders, Requests (COs) for Proposals (RFPs) and Requests for Quotes (RFQs). Determining lists of material takeoffs to define quantities of work materials for mechanical piping, ductwork, and plumbing scopes. Supporting current projects by analyzing and pricing changes in project scope, schedule, and logistics. Supporting the current projects by assembling and formatting change orders for existing projects; this includes gathering all required pricing back-up. Determining work crews and production rates for performance of required tasks. Breaking down the scope of work into definable tasks. Assisting in the development of bids, scope documents and proposals. Developing and maintaining relationships with subcontractors and suppliers. These relationships should have a level of trust and respect from subcontractors and vendors to ensure best numbers on bid day—therefore maintaining relationships with subcontractors and suppliers is crucial.
